I'm not gonna bother posting a news article to this story since it will be in Icelandic and google translate won't help you.

Basically in Kolgrafafjörður all these fish, herring to be precise, swam to shore and offed themselves. The numbers are believed to be a few hundred tonnes (for you non standard unit people, a tonne is 1000kg. That's a lot). Obviously scientists are puzzled and they're working on it. A specialist said it was unlikely that they did this because of low oxygen levels in the sea. They also ruled out that Orcas scared them on land.
